Asphalt is one of the most typical roofing material that is used in roughly 70% to 80% of American homes. It is easily offered and inexpensive and they are the product most property owners assume of first when they are seeking roof products. Not only are composite roof shingles economical, they are likewise simple and much less pricey to install.


You can additionally add a layer of roof shingles rather than taking down your roofing. The tiles are made of base products such as fiber glass with a layer of granules to cover it. These granules can disperse UV rays which reduce the warm problem on your home. They are available in a variety of styles and you can constantly find something to increase your visual appeal based upon your choices.

If a tree or branch falls on it, they will certainly split and cause leakages. This additionally happens in instance there are solid winds or hailstorm stones. You can obtain various roof shingle types with 20 to 30-year service warranty which is the life span of this roof design. It is excellent for a lot of domestic applications.


The ordinary expense of installing asphalt roof in a home of 2500-square-feet is in between $2,000 and $6,000. The cost may vary relying on the variety of layers you have. Your roofing professional will bill you for removing the old roofing and this could be in between $100 to $150 for a solitary layer and between $120 to $170 for two layers.
